But the first rule I teach is that the highest frequency is not always the best frequency.
There are so many factors that need to be considered when choosing the right program, frequency and intensity for a horse.
Their musculoskeletal condition. Their nervous system. Their emotional state. Their workload. Current injuries. Recovery needs. Age. Fitness. Overall health and individual response to treatment.
We can also be working with horses affected by conditions such as kissing spines, chronic musculoskeletal problems, tying up, gastric ulcers and other health, fertility or hormonal concerns.
And then there are horses where our focus is simply general wellbeing, relaxation, recovery, regeneration and supporting them to feel and perform at their very best.
Every horse is different.
Using the wrong program or intensity for what you are trying to achieve may mean you simply do not get the results you are looking for.
